Rechercher : dans
Par :

A l'aide svp problème en C

Dernière réponse le 16 déc 2003 à 20:11:25 GeforceFX56, le 1 jun 2003 à 12:08:26 
 Signaler ce message aux modérateurs

J'ai fait un Programme en C et il ne fonctionne pas Pouver vous me dire ou est la faute s'il vous fait Voici le programme en entier
Merci d'avance GeforceFX56 [:)))


#include <stdio.h>
#include <conio.h>

main()
{
textbackground (GREEN);
textcolor (RED);
printf("Bonjours");
getch();

return(0);
}

Meilleures réponses pour « A l'aide svp problème en C » dans :
Langage C++ - Les types de données Voir Les types de données Les données manipulées en langage C++, comme en langage C, sont typées, c'est-à-dire que pour chaque donnée que l'on utilise (dans les variables par exemple) il faut préciser le type de donnée, ce qui permet de connaître...
Les chaînes de caractères en C++ Voir Qu'est-ce qu'une chaîne de caractères ? Une chaîne de caractères (appelée string en anglais) est une suite de caractères, c'est-à-dire un ensemble de symboles faisant partie du jeu de caractères, défini par le code ASCII. En langage C++, une...
Les structures en langage C Voir Différence entre une structure et un tableau Un tableau permet de regrouper des éléments de même type, c'est-à-dire codés sur le même nombre de bits et de la même façon. Toutefois, il est généralement utile de pouvoir rassembler des éléments de...
[Langage C] C/C++ Erreur de segmentation VoirQu'est ce qu'une erreur de segmentation Vous êtes en train de développer une application sous Linux en C/C++. Tout va bien, ça compile, les oiseaux chantent. Donc vous lancez votre application pour la tester. Et vous obtenez l'un de ces deux...
La compilation et les modules en C et en C++ VoirCet article a pour vocation d'introduire les notions de bases de la compilation en C et en C++ et de la programmation modulaire. Il permet de mieux comprendre les messages d'erreur du compilateur. Les notions abordées ici sont indépendantes du...
Compiler du C sous Linux/UNIX VoirSous Linux, le compilateur de C est gcc. Il est installé de base sur plusieurs distributions, mais sur Debian (et celles qui en découlent) il faudra l'installer (aptitude install gcc). gcc Syntaxe de GCC gcc Tout d'abord, il faut savoir...
Télécharger Visual C++ Express VoirVisual C++ Express est une version "gratuite" et allégée de Visual Studio ; l'utilisation requiert l'inscription sur le site de Microsoft. Cet environnement de développement permet de créer des application Win32 ou du .NET C.
Langage C - Les opérateurs VoirQu'est-ce qu'un opérateur ? Les opérateurs sont des symboles qui permettent de manipuler des variables, c'est-à-dire effectuer des opérations, les évaluer, etc. On distingue plusieurs types d'opérateurs : les opérateurs de calcul les opérateurs...
Langage C - Les types de données VoirLes types de données Les données manipulées en langage C sont typées, c'est-à-dire que pour chaque donnée que l'on utilise (dans les variables par exemple) il faut préciser le type de donnée, ce qui permet de connaître l'occupation mémoire (le...
Langage C - Les chaînes de caractères VoirQu'est-ce qu'une chaîne de caractères ? Une chaîne de caractères (appelée string en anglais) est une suite de caractères, c'est-à-dire un ensemble de symboles faisant partie du jeu de caractères, défini par le code ASCII. En langage C, une chaîne...

1

josch83, le 1 jun 2003 à 17:07:51

Bon il faut quand même aider les débutants, mais la doc concernant les fonctions d'affichage avec formatage pour dos se trouve facilement.
google et ton ami. ;)

mais je vais quand même te dire que ce n'est pas "printf" qu'il faut utiliser dans ce cas mais "cprintf".

va voir ce lien.
http://www.cppfrance.com/article.aspx?Val=781

bonne chance.
josch83

"There are only 10 types of people in the world: Those who understand binary, and those who don't."

Répondre à josch83

2

pouet, le 1 jun 2003 à 19:36:41

#include <conio.h>
ce n est pas du C.
main()
ca n existe pas en C, c est soit
int main (void)
soit
int main (int argc, char *argv[])
printf("Bonjours");
printf est tamponee (ha ha ha). bref tu as un tampon de donnees, que tu remplis a chaque appl de printf. quand il est plein alors tu le vides.
il faut le vider explicitement avec flush ou \n
donc
printf(bonjour\n);
getch();
ce n est pas du C, contrairement a
int getchar(void);

--
pouet

Répondre à pouet

5

philtrain, le 16 déc 2003 à 19:26:56

Bonjour, pouet,

#include <conio.h> pas du C ????

Si int getch(void) (de la lib conio.h), c'est pas du C, alors c'est du quoi?

printf("Bonjour"); me parait tout-a-fait correct selon l'usage.

Peux-tu préciser quand tu dis pas du C?
a+

Répondre à philtrain

3

asevere, le 1 jun 2003 à 19:43:29

BONJOUR tous!

ca ressemble a du C sauce visual studio
ce n'est donc pas du c ansi donc pas de couleur dans la console dos... :)

@+


Na kaer eo va Breizh,
gand ar mor glaz èn-dro dezi !

Répondre à asevere

4

lud, le 16 déc 2003 à 18:42:06

Ton compilateur ne comprend pas BONJOURS, par contre il connait BONJOUR sans S

Répondre à lud

6

asevere, le 16 déc 2003 à 20:08:16

???

"Si c'est stupide et que ça marche,
        alors ce n'est pas stupide"

Répondre à asevere

7

 arènes, le 16 déc 2003 à 20:11:25

ton compilateur ne comprend pas BONJOURS, par contre il connait BONJOUR sans S


Celle la, j'avais envie de la faire, mais j'ai pas osé :-))))))

Répondre à arènes